Output 80c4ddf3497eabfcaf258ed1200d19a5362ec816908631a5fc24ce5206566047:0

value
513752
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b41396b895bcb129ea6de71a05d062ed74f75c OP_EQUAL
address
3Pubr6RqDDJi6Tmc8G9myBwFhHnXTadxXR
transaction
80c4ddf3497eabfcaf258ed1200d19a5362ec816908631a5fc24ce5206566047
spent
true